    What to Look For in a Campground or RV Park

    Restrooms

    Not all campgrounds have flush restrooms. Primitive sites may have vault toilets or nothing at all. If reliable facilities matter, check before you drive in.

    Showers

    Hot showers aren't guaranteed — some campgrounds have cold-water only or coin-operated showers. Dispersed sites rarely have any.

    Dump Station

    If you're traveling in an RV or camper, a dump station is essential. Many primitive campgrounds don't have them — plan your route around parks that do.

    Drinking Water

    Potable water isn't available at all campgrounds, especially in more remote areas of Missouri. Bring your own supply or a reliable filter.

    Electric Hookups

    Electric hookups let you plug in without running a generator. Most RV parks offer them, but national forest and BLM campgrounds usually don't.
